Transaction 4e75d5388ce79874d6f058329ba94c0c5b1ef23e012714ccb528c61909324676
1 Input
2 Outputs
- 4e75d5388ce79874d6f058329ba94c0c5b1ef23e012714ccb528c61909324676:0
- 4e75d5388ce79874d6f058329ba94c0c5b1ef23e012714ccb528c61909324676:1
value 684793
address 3E395rrqjvnuKsG8ihKMyoc2V2kqgWnmeg
value 639044
address 1NShZQdSdjkM65wbkkyKoe2RvUCXSG6bEC